Abstract
The utility model discloses a pneumatic actuator which comprises a cylinder, a left end cover, a right end cover, a left piston, a right piston and a rotary shaft. The left piston, the right piston and the rotary shaft are disposed in the cylinder. The rotary shaft is disposed between the left piston and the right piston and in transmission fit with racks on the pistons. A cover plate of the left end cover and a cover plate of the right end cover protrude outwards. Each of the middle of the outward protrusion of the cover plate of the left end cover and the middle of the outward protrusion of the cover plate of the right end cover are provided with an inward recess, and a bolt extending into the cylinder is mounted at the recess. When the pistons move towards two sides, the pistons are butted against the bolts of the end covers on two sides. The rotary shaft extends out of the cylinder. The extended rotary shaft is provided with an annular groove. A stainless steel gasket is disposed on the contact part of the rotary shaft with the cylinder. The pneumatic actuator is reasonable and simple in structure, space in the cylinder is increased by changing the end covers, momentum is the chamber is increased, and accordingly torque is increased, and the pneumatic actuator can be effectively matched with valves without changing the whole cylinder, and is simpler to manufacture.
